I will be creating a flag for them from construction paper that will fit on a half paper plate. They will decorate the plate as desired, glue on the flag and then staple red and white crepe paper streamers to the flat edge of the plate. We will take them outside weather willing so they can hang in the tree or on the fence till home time. Otherwise I will turn on the ceiling fan so the streamers will fly and then we will pin them to the front door for going home. We made flags! Take white paper put red paint on there hand and make in imprint in the centre of the page then paint each side red! Soooo cute there hands are the maple leaf. Craft for all ages!
